Everyone’s favorite peanut sauce is ready in under five minutes. This versatile, deliciously creamy, and addictive Thai peanut satay sauce can be used as a dip, a drizzle, and more.
Prepare the sauce. In a medium pot over medium-low heat, gently warm the Thai red curry paste and coconut milk for 1-2 minutes. Then, stir in the peanut butter, fish sauce, palm sugar, white vinegar, and water. Stir until fully blended.
Cook the sauce. Cook the peanut sauce until it is steamy, stirring continuously until it reduces, thickens, and coats the back of the mixing spoon, about 5-8 minutes. If it becomes too thick, add 1-2 tablespoons of water.
Serve. Allow the peanut sauce to cool to room temperature before serving.
